Justin Cole was called in to play in the 2010 Senior Bowl after Schofield O’Brien left Mondays practice with a torn ACL injury. Cole was named 2009 All-WAC Second Team voted on by the coaches. After red-shirting in 2005 Cole’s next two seasons he played at defensive end where he earned Freshman All-America recognition from The Sporting News. The last two years Justin has moved to outside linebacker and will remind many of Jason Taylor of the Miami Dolphins. His father is Gregg Cole who played in the NBA for the Phoenix Suns, so that coveted athletic gene lies with in Justin. Gaylord Sports Management’s Ken Sarnoff told NFL Draft Bible that “He is a tremendous athlete and terrific young man”. The response is ditto from our end as well, long after we ended our recording we sat and talked about his future and he really is a bright young man with an even brighter future.
